After the hottest weather during April for 70 years, there’s a dramatic change in the weather on the cards.
Temperatures hit a scorching 28C in parts of London, making not only the hottest of the year, but the hottest temperatures in April since 1949.
Cooler air will return the UK making temperatures drop and bringing back the more unsettled weather.

Temperatures will average around 11C for the week and heavy rain is set to return.
A weather front will track across the UK bringing a lot of heavy rain to Merseyside throughout Tuesday.
The unsettled weather could lead to a few rumbles of thunder and flashes of lightning in some areas.

The Met Office say: “A mixture of sunshine and showers, these frequent and heavy for many with a risk of hail and thunder.
“Feeling cool and often windy, although winds easing down by Friday”.
